Passage Theatre Company presents "Clean Slate" - A World Premiere Musical and Co-Production with Rider University 
 

(TRENTON, NJ) -- From the minds of Kate Brennan and David Lee White comes Clean Slate, a new musical that tells the story of a group of disaffected high school students who are sent to a rehabilitation camp. The show is the second installment in Brennan and White’s Infinity Trilogy and makes its world premiere this winter in a co-production with Rider University and Passage Theatre Company. The production will be presented in Rider University’s Yvonne Theatre (2083 Lawrenceville Rd, Lawrence Township) February 24th-26th, 2023 and Passage Theatre’s Mill Hill Playhouse (205 E. Front Street, Trenton) March 10th-12th, 2023.

 



Axelrod PAC presents "Raisin"
 

(DEAL PARK, NJ) -- To mark the 50th anniversary of its 1973 premiere on Broadway, the Axelrod Performing Arts Center will present the musical Raisin from February 24 to March 12. The musical is based on Lorraine Hansberry’s classic A Raisin in the Sun, the story of a Black family's journey to a better life as they aspire to move out of the projects in the Southside of Chicago in the 1950s. Raisin is a poignant reflection on the American Dream. 

 



NJ Rep presents "The Shot" starring Sharon Lawrence
 

(LONG BRANCH, NJ) -- New Jersey Repertory Company will present Robin Gerber’s new play The Shot April 6–23, 2023 in its Studio Theatre. The Shot will star Emmy nominee and Broadway alum Sharon Lawrence (Cabaret, Fiddler on the Roof). Michelle Joyner will direct the production.

Bamboozle Festival to Take Place May 5-7 in Atlantic City
 

(ATLANTIC CITY, NJ) -- Bamboozle Festival has announced the performers to this year’s line up, who will be taking the stage May 5th, 6th, and 7th at Bader Field in Atlantic City, NJ. The weekend-long party marks the first Bamboozle Festival since 2012, and celebrates 20 years since its initial inception.

John Mayer to Kick Off Solo Acoustic Tour at Prudential Center
 

(NEWARK, NJ) -- For the first time in his career, John Mayer has set a groundbreaking solo acoustic tour for spring 2023. 20 years in the making, this tour features solo performances by Mayer, leaning heavily on his acoustic guitar work with special performances on piano and electric guitar, in arenas throughout the U.S. and Canada. Produced by Live Nation, the tour kicks off Saturday, March 11 in Newark at the Prudential Center and will run through Friday, April 14 in Los Angeles at the iconic Kia Forum.

2023 New Jersey Film Festival Begins This Weekend!!
 

Here below is the Opening Weekend Schedule for the 2023 New Jersey Film Festival. The Festival will be presented online as well as have in-person screenings at Rutgers University. All the films will be available virtually via Video on Demand for 24 hours on their show date. Each General Admission Ticket or Festival Pass purchased is good for both the virtual and the in-person screenings. The in-person screenings will be held in Voorhees Hall #105/Rutgers University, 71 Hamilton Street, New Brunswick, NJ beginning at 5PM or 7PM on their show date. General Admission Ticket=$15 Per Program; Festival All Access Pass=$100; In-Person Only Student Ticket=$10 Per Program.

Ethan Stiefel Brings Internationally Acclaimed Production of "Giselle" to American Repertory Ballet
 

(NEW BRUNSWICK, NJ) -- American Repertory Ballet (ARB) presents Ethan Stiefel and Johan Kobborg's internationally acclaimed production of Giselle. Originally created for the Royal New Zealand Ballet under Stiefel's artistic leadership in 2012, Giselle has been restaged and partially redesigned specifically for ARB by the award-winning team of Howard Jones (scenic designer), Natalia Stewart (costume designer), and Joseph R. Walls (lighting designer). Giselle will be performed at the New Brunswick Performing Arts Center (NBPAC) March 3-5, 2023.

The World Comes to Bedminster: The Center for Contemporary Art’s International Juried Exhibition Showcases Works by 50 Artists From Across the Nation and Beyond
 

You could be forgiven for overlooking Isabella King’s contribution to The Center for Contemporary Art’s latest show. Because you may assume that you know exactly what you’re glimpsing out of the corner of your eye as you step off the elevator onto The Center’s polished second floor: a pair of regulation-issue orange traffic cones, a strip of yellow barricade tape draped between them bearing that standard warning - bold, basic, urgent, in two tongues: CAUTION CUIDADO CAUTION CUIDADO.

New Jersey Community Capital Receives $185,000 Grant To Support Inclusive and Equitable Access to Affordable Housing
 

(NEW BRUNSWICK, NJ) -- New Jersey Community Capital (NJCC) has been awarded a $185,000 grant from the National Fair Housing Alliance’s (NFHA) Inclusive Communities Fund Grant program to help people access equitable housing opportunities and promote stable, healthy, viable communities. These funds were made available as part of last year’s historic settlement with Fannie Mae that provided $35 million to promote homeownership, neighborhood stabilization, access to credit, property rehabilitation, and residential development.
